§ 18A:6-33.4 — Advisory committee; review of grant applications; recommendations

An advisory committee consisting of teachers, administrators, professional educators, and State Department of Education personnel shall be established to review grant applications and make recommendations to the Commissioner of Education and the State Board of Education. L.1968, c. 93, s. 4, eff. June 21, 1968.
